Nimesulide dispersible tablets are a specially designed oral dosage form that dissolves quickly in the mouth or when mixed with a small amount of water, making them easy to administer. This formulation is particularly useful for individuals who have difficulty swallowing conventional tablets. The tablet contains an active compound combined with selected excipients that help facilitate rapid disintegration and absorption, offering a faster onset of action.
The main available forms of nimesulide dispersible tablets include 70 mg tablets, 100 mg tablets, and custom dosage options. A 70 mg tablet contains 70 milligrams of the active ingredient per tablet, ensuring accurate and consistent drug administration. This dosage is used for a range of conditions, including pain management, reducing inflammation, lowering fever, treating chronic pain disorders, and relieving postoperative pain in adults, the elderly, and pediatric patients. These tablets are used by various end-users, including hospitals, clinics, homecare services, and others.

The nimesulide dispersible tablet market size has grown strongly in recent years. It will grow from $0.77 billion in 2024 to $0.83 billion in 2025 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.6%. The growth during the historical period can be attributed to the increasing demand for pediatric-friendly drug formulations, a rise in the prevalence of pain-related and inflammatory conditions, greater acceptance of orally disintegrating tablets in geriatric care, improved healthcare access and awareness in rural areas, and the expanding availability of affordable generic formulations.
The nimesulide dispersible tablet market size is expected to see strong growth in the next few years. It will grow to $1.11 billion in 2029 at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 7.4%. The projected growth in the forecast period is driven by factors such as the rising prevalence of febrile illnesses in tropical and subtropical regions, an increasing preference for fast-acting pain relief medications, a higher use of dispersible formulations in emergency care, greater emphasis on patient compliance and convenience, and the growing popularity of home-based treatment options. Key trends in the forecast period include advancements in fast-dissolving drug delivery systems, the incorporation of taste-masking technologies, improvements in bioavailability through technology, integration of technology in supply chain management, and the use of digital platforms to enhance patient adherence.
The rising prevalence of musculoskeletal disorders is expected to drive the growth of the nimesulide dispersible tablet market in the future. Musculoskeletal disorders refer to conditions affecting the muscles, bones, joints, tendons, and ligaments, often leading to pain, stiffness, and limited mobility. The growing incidence of these disorders is largely due to factors such as an aging population. As people age, bone density decreases, joints deteriorate, and muscle strength declines, making them more prone to musculoskeletal conditions. Nimesulide dispersible tablets are effective for managing pain and inflammation caused by conditions such as arthritis, back pain, and muscle strains, providing a convenient option for individuals who have difficulty swallowing regular tablets. For example, in January 2024, the Office for Health Improvement and Disparities (OHID) reported that 18.4% of people in the UK had long-term musculoskeletal conditions in 2023, up from 17.6% in 2022. As a result, the growing prevalence of musculoskeletal disorders is contributing to the growth of the nimesulide dispersible tablet market.
The increasing prevalence of chronic pain is expected to drive the growth of the nimesulide dispersible tablet market in the coming years. Chronic pain refers to persistent pain lasting more than three months, often extending beyond the usual healing period and sometimes occurring without a clear cause. The prevalence of chronic pain is rising due to sedentary lifestyles, which reduce physical activity and weaken the body's natural ability to manage pain. Nimesulide dispersible tablets provide effective anti-inflammatory and pain-relieving properties, especially for conditions such as musculoskeletal disorders, osteoarthritis, and other pain-related conditions. For instance, in November 2024, the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) reported that 24.3% of U.S. adults experienced chronic pain in 2023, an increase from 20.4% in 2019. Therefore, the rising prevalence of chronic pain is driving the growth of the nimesulide dispersible tablet market.
